what i did was clamped it down with the tip part upwards. Used a demel w/ cutting bit to make slots (maybe 7 slots), then put the dremel tool into the hole and started to cut upwards. Each of the pieces were cut off and use a grinding bit to ground down the sides so that it is level with the sidewall. Then i bead blasted the inside to remove any carbon or marks from the bit to make it look cleaner. Used mother aluminum/mag polish to make it look pretty. its kinda hard to explain, i wish i had pictures.
and yes i did cut the muffler shorter by about 3 inches, has a different sound also!
